Key Responsibilities
The practice nurse will collaborate with the primary healthcare team to deliver Personal Medical Services to our patients. Responsibilities include:
- Cervical Screening
- Management of long-term conditions such as Diabetes, Asthma, and COPD
- Administering routine and childhood immunizations
- Conducting travel clinic services
- Performing ear syringing
- Wound care management
- Conducting contraception reviews
- Administering hormone injections
- Performing venepuncture
- Requesting pathology tests
